Age | Commit message (Collapse) | Author | Files | Lines | |
---|---|---|---|---|---|
2011-04-05 | ipaccess: proxy: get rid of internal make_sock() implementation | Pablo Neira Ayuso | 1 | -39/+3 | |
With this patch, we use the implementation available in libcommon. | |||||
2011-03-27 | ipaccess-proxy: fix segfault in handle_dead_socket | Pablo Neira Ayuso | 1 | -0/+5 | |
This patch fixes a segfault if we or one BTS start a TCP connection and close it before any IPAC_MSGT_ID_RESP message is sent. | |||||
2011-03-23 | src: use new library libosmogsm and new path to headers in libosmocore | Pablo Neira Ayuso | 1 | -4/+4 | |
libosmogsm is a new library that is distributed in the libosmocore. Now, openbsc depends on it. This patch gets openbsc with this change. This patch also rewrites all include path to the new osmocom/[gsm|core] Signed-off-by: Pablo Neira Ayuso <pablo@gnumonks.org> | |||||
2011-01-01 | License change: We are now AGPLv3+ instead of GPLv2+ | Harald Welte | 1 | -6/+5 | |
The reason for this is quite simple: We want to make sure anyone running a customized version of OpenBSC to operate a network will have to release all custom modifiations to the source code. | |||||
2010-10-06 | misc: Once again go from "On Waves" to "On-Waves".. | Holger Hans Peter Freyther | 1 | -1/+1 | |
Try to get the company name of our sponsor right... | |||||
2010-06-10 | ipa-proxy: Remove printf debugging. | Holger Hans Peter Freyther | 1 | -2/+0 | |
2010-06-10 | ipa-proxy: Patch the IPA Set Attribute messages for NSVCI | Holger Hans Peter Freyther | 1 | -1/+46 | |
We will tell the BTS where we are listening, but the ACK will return the original settings... this should make it possible to intercept the GPRS stream.. | |||||
2010-06-10 | ipa-proxy: Fix the send routine.. convert port to network order | Holger Hans Peter Freyther | 1 | -1/+3 | |
2010-06-09 | ipa-proxy: Only handle some stuff of the CCM locally... | Holger Hans Peter Freyther | 1 | -4/+11 | |
This is a good interim solution for messages not handled by us, right now this would include the NVRAM attributes that I do not feel like caching right now. | |||||
2010-06-09 | ipa-proxy: Move UDP socket code to the BTS and forward messages... | Holger Hans Peter Freyther | 1 | -20/+77 | |
Forward messages from BTS to Network, Network to BTS... now we only need to fix the Set GPRS attributes on the fly... | |||||
2010-06-09 | ipa-proxy: Add option to locally listen to GPRS... | Holger Hans Peter Freyther | 1 | -2/+67 | |
This is just the boilerplate code, the rest is not implemted yet. | |||||
2010-06-09 | ipa: Print the IP addr in the listen as well.. | Holger Hans Peter Freyther | 1 | -2/+3 | |
2010-06-09 | ipa: Say which addr could not be connected... | Holger Hans Peter Freyther | 1 | -1/+2 | |
2010-06-09 | ipaccess-proxy: Add getopt based config options to the proxy... | Holger Hans Peter Freyther | 1 | -0/+70 | |
Make the ip addresses configurable and such. | |||||
2010-06-09 | ipa: Increase msgb size for the IPA msg in the proxy. | Holger Hans Peter Freyther | 1 | -1/+1 | |
2010-03-30 | [ipaccess] Avoid bogus compiler warning about uninitialized vars | Holger Hans Peter Freyther | 1 | -0/+1 | |
2010-03-29 | [misc] Remove whitespace from the end of the line. | Holger Hans Peter Freyther | 1 | -1/+1 | |
2010-03-26 | move log/debug codebase to libosmocore | Harald Welte | 1 | -8/+8 | |
The logging/debugging code is generic enough to move it into libosmocore while keeping OpenBSC specific definitions in openbsc itself. This commit uses the logging support present in libosmocore-0.1.2, you will have to update your library to this version. | |||||
2010-02-20 | split 'libosmocore' from openbsc codebase | Harald Welte | 1 | -4/+4 | |
This library is intended to collect all generic/common funcitionality of all Osmocom.org projects, including OpenBSC but also OsmocomBB The library currently includes the following modules: bitvec, comp128, gsm_utils, msgb, select, signal, statistics, talloc, timer, tlv_parse, linuxlist msgb allocation error debugging had to be temporarily disabled as it depends on 'debug.c' functionality which at the moment remains in OpenBSC | |||||
2009-12-24 | properly check for EAGAIN in recv() calls | Harald Welte | 1 | -3/+3 | |
If recv() has no more messages on a non-blocking socket, errno will be EAGAIN, not the return value! | |||||
2009-12-24 | if we recv() from an abis-ip socket, don't consider -EAGAIN an error | Harald Welte | 1 | -2/+4 | |
2009-12-24 | [ipaccess] Move ipaccess utilities into a dedicated subdirectory | Holger Hans Peter Freyther | 1 | -0/+1125 | |